Note: If your AirPods 3, AirPods 4 (ANC), AirPods Pro (all generations), or AirPods Max are used with multiple Apple Accounts (for example, if you lend or share AirPods), only the person who turned on the Find My network can see them in the Find My app. You may also get an alert if someone else’s AirPods are traveling with you. See the Apple Support article What to do if you get an alert that an AirTag, set of AirPods, Find My network accessory, or compatible Bluetooth location-tracking device is with you.

Which workout data is being added to the Fitness App on your iPhone?

If you are not wearing your watch, the iPhone can also contribute to data like steps taken, for example.


To find out, open the Fitness App on your iPhone, tap on Browse -> Activity -> Steps, scroll down to ->Show All Data -> pick the date and have a look at the sources.
